2002 Supreme(Bom) 1237

A.P.SHAH, R.G.DESHPANDE
Shamrao Narayan Wankhede – Appellant
Versus
Municipal Council, Saoner through its Chief Officer & others – Respondent


JUDGMENT - SHAH A.P., J.:---The petitioner was appointed as a Sanitary Inspector cum Food Inspector in the office of the 1st respondent Municipal Council Saoner with effect from 5th January, 1959. He was placed under suspension by the Standing Committee of the respondent No. 1 on 17th January, 1976 and a charge-sheet containing 10 charges was issued to him. The Standing Committee constituted an Enquiry Committee consisting of Shri M.B. Baswar, President of the Municipal Council, Shri Jageshwar Gupta, Vice President of the Municipal Council, Shri Bhalchandra Patil, Shri Murlidhar Pure and Shri Sadashio Gaidhane. The petitioner raised objection for inclusion of Shri Jageshwar Gupta and Shri M.B. Baswar in the Enquiry Committee on the ground that they were biased against the petitioner but the said objection of the petitioner was not accepted by the Committee. In the course of enquiry one of the members of the Committee Shri Bhalchandra Patil entered the witness box and gave evidence against the petitioner.
